BOXING CLUB

Meeting held on Thursday evening, present: F. McGregor (Chair), R. Bell, ■D. Breeze, M. McGavin, 0. Hahn, R. Furness, J. Johnson. J. Atkinson, F. Ballinger. Apology tor J. Stafford. The minutes were read and confirmed. D. Breeze reported that the platform was almost completed in the baths. Jt was decided to get-seating-accom-modation for inside the Bath by borrowing from the Town Hall. Owing to 'N, Harris injuring a foot his : place in the special bout v. G. Gilling-... ham will be filled by R. Wright. It was decided to cater more for the ladies by reducing their charge of admission to one shilling. The bouts *were then drawn with the exception of the Sandfly and Mosquito classes owing to competitors not sending, exact weights in. The following is the draw for. Saturday's bouts:— Baby Weight 4.7 limit: Bob Henderson, * v. G. Howat. Bye ; W. Walsh. Sandfly and Mosquito: x.eft for later. Paper Weight, 6.11 limit Wm. Boy/ti v. Geo. Johnson. Bye; P. Breeze. ■Fly Weight, 7,10 limit; R. Vincent v, Mons Morgan. Bye; W. Toohay. Feather Weight 9 stone : Geo. Freitas v. Jim Bryce. Byes; T. Dudley, AMcPhee, W. Ritchie. Light Weight 10 stone: Jack ’ McTaggard v. A. Shuttleworth 9.7. Byes: J. Hobson, B. Shuttleworth 9.10, R. Steele. (R. 'Wright to replace <N. Harris v. G. Gillingham, owing to an injury toHarris’s foot. .
